The organizers of the friendly game between Egypt's Al Ahly and AS Roma have decided to cancel the celebrations accompanying the match after Thursday's EgyptAir catastrophe.

The friendly that took place in the United Arab Emirates at the 25,000-capacity Hazza Bin Zayed Stadium in Al-Ain, ended with Al Ahly beating Roma 4-3.

The company said that the concert and the fireworks which were scheduled for the game have now been canceled in solidarity with Egypt.

It is the third meeting between the two clubs. In 2002 the two teams met for the first time, with Al Ahly winning 2-1 in Cairo. Six years later they met again in Cairo, and the Giallorossi defeated Al Ahly 3-0.

After signing Egyptian star Mohamed Salah, Roma became one of the most popular European clubs in Egypt. They now have more Egyptian Facebook followers than any other European club in the world.
